Product Description:
PKI-166 is primarily utilized in the field of cancer research and therapy. It functions as a potent inhibitor of the ep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) tyrosine kinase, which plays a critical role in the signaling pathways that promote cancer cell growth and survival. By targeting EGFR, PKI-166 helps to inhibit the proliferation of tumor cells, making it a valuable compound in the study of various cancers, including breast, lung, and colorectal cancers. Its application extends to preclinical studies where it is used to understand the mechanisms of EGFR signaling and to evaluate its potential as a therapeutic agent in combination with other cancer treatments. Additionally, PKI-166 is explored for its ability to enhance the efficacy of radiation therapy and chemotherapy by sensitizing cancer cells to these treatments.
